Linux系统使用手册:初学者应该从哪里开始

时间:2025-12-08 分类:操作系统

Linux作为一种强大的操作系统,在各个领域得到广泛应用,尤其是在服务器管理和开发环境中。无论是开发软件、进行数据分析,还是搭建个人网站,掌握Linux无疑是提升技能的重要一步。对于初学者来说,了解如何开始学习Linux尤为重要,本文将围绕这一主题展开讨论,帮助您在Linux的海洋中找到方向。

Linux系统使用手册:初学者应该从哪里开始

选择合适的发行版是学习Linux的第一步。市场上有众多Linux发行版,每款发行版都针对不同的用户需求。例如,Ubuntu以其友好的用户界面和强大的社区支持,适合初学者入门;而CentOS则更适合那些希望深入了解服务器管理的用户。比较受欢迎的还有Debian,因其稳定性和安全性而受到众多开发者的青睐。在选择之后,安装Linux系统也是必不可少的一步。可以通过虚拟机软件如VirtualBox或VMware进行安装,这样可以在不影响现有系统的情况***验Linux。

学习Linux命令行是提升操作能力的关键。通过命令行进行操作,不仅能加深对系统底层的理解,还能够提高工作效率。一开始可以从基础的命令入手,如`ls`(列出目录内容)、`cd`(切换目录)、`cp`(复制文件)等。掌握这些基本命令后,逐步学习文件权限管理、用户管理和进程控制等高级功能。官方文档和在线教程平台也是极佳的学习资源,各种论坛和社区能够提供及时的帮助和建议,助力新手解决问题。

性能优化是学习Linux过程中不可忽视的一部分。通过了解如何管理系统资源,调优运行效率,用户可以获得更流畅的使用体验。例如,使用`htop`命令可以实时监测系统资源占用情况,并通过适当调整服务和进程,提升系统响应速度。跟踪日志文件,及时发现并解决潜在问题也是很重要的,使用`journalctl`和`dmesg`等工具可以让用户更清晰地了解系统运行状态。

随着云计算的普及,掌握Linux的技能显得更加重要。无论是在数据中心管理还是云服务配置,Linux都扮演了极为重要的角色。未来,市场将对精通Linux的专业人士有着更高的需求。通过不断学习和实践,不仅可以提升自己的技术能力,还能为未来的职业发展打下坚实的基础。

即使Linux的学习之路可能充满挑战,保持好奇心和实战经验将极大帮助您克服困难,得到丰厚的回报。通过小步快跑的方式,逐步积累知识和技能,您会发现Linux的世界魅力无穷。

常见问题解答

1. Linux和Windows的主要区别是什么?

- Linux是开源系统,用户可以自由修改和分发,而Windows是闭源的,用户无法访问底层代码。

2. 初学者应该选择哪个Linux发行版?

- 推荐从Ubuntu或Linux Mint开始,这些发行版易于安装和使用。

3. 学习Linux命令行有什么好处?

- 学习命令行可以更深入地理解系统底层运作,并提高处理任务的效率。

4. 如何优化我的Linux系统性能?

- 监测系统资源、限制不必要的进程和服务、定期更新系统和软件都是行之有效的方法。

5. 是否需要编程知识才能学习Linux?

- 虽然编程知识会对深入学习有帮助,但基本的Linux使用不需要编程经验,许多操作可以通过命令行完成。